
What are the Benefits of Rasp security?
INTRODUCTION
The phrase “rasp security” relates to the security of Runtime Application Self-Protection. RASP refers to a security strategy in which security controls are embedded directly into a programme or its runtime environment. It seeks to guard against security risks and assaults in real-time by monitoring the application’s behaviour during runtime and performing relevant defensive steps. RASP technology detects and responds to security concerns such as code injections, cross-site scripting (XSS) attacks, SQL injections, and other typical web application vulnerabilities inside the application or runtime environment. RASP can provide more accurate and effective protection than traditional security measures that rely on external firewalls or intrusion detection systems since security controls are integrated directly within the application.
Typical RASP security systems include capabilities such as traffic monitoring, threat detection, automatic reaction mechanisms, and security policy enforcement. They can detect and prevent harmful activity in real time, assisting in the prevention of successful attacks and mitigating any damage. This article will talk about the benefits of RASP security.
BENEFITS OF RASP SECURITY
- Real-time threat detection and response: RASP technology monitors and analyses application behaviour in real-time. It can detect and respond to security risks in real time, providing rapid protection against assaults. One of the primary advantages of Runtime Application Self-Protection (RASP) security is its ability to identify and respond to threats in real time. Traditional security methods sometimes rely on third-party systems like firewalls and intrusion detection systems, which can cause delays in detecting and responding to threats. RASP, on the other hand, runs within the programme or its runtime environment, allowing it to continually monitor application behaviour throughout the runtime.
- Accurate vulnerability detection: RASP solutions can identify vulnerabilities and security weaknesses in application code. This allows for more exact identification of possible problems and more targeted repair activities. Another important advantage of Runtime Application Self-Protection (RASP) security is its ability to discover vulnerabilities within apps. RASP technology runs within the programme or its runtime environment, allowing it to see the application’s behaviour, code execution, and data flow in great detail.
- Effective zero-day attack protection: RASP can defend applications from zero-day attacks, which are exploits that target previously discovered vulnerabilities. RASP can detect aberrant behaviours and respond to them by analysing runtime behaviour, reducing the effect of zero-day assaults. Security exploits that target vulnerabilities unknown to the programme manufacturer or the security community are known as zero-day attacks. Traditional security methods may lack the required defences to identify and prevent such attacks since these vulnerabilities have not yet been fixed or generally recognised.
- Reduced false positives: RASP technology acts within the application itself, allowing it to comprehend the programme’s environment and behaviour. This contextual awareness reduces false positives and false negatives, enhancing threat detection accuracy. RASP technology runs within the application or its runtime environment, providing it with a comprehensive grasp of the programme’s context, behaviour, and legal actions. Because of this contextual awareness, RASP can distinguish between typical application behaviour and serious security concerns, resulting in fewer false positive warnings.
- Immediate application-level defence: When a security threat is recognised, RASP can take immediate action to safeguard the application. To avoid attacks, it can block harmful operations, terminate suspicious processes, or dynamically adjust application behaviour. When RASP detects a security danger or malicious behaviour, it may take rapid and automatic defensive responses without the need for external systems or user interaction. This application-level defence is extremely beneficial since it enables for rapid mitigation of assaults, lowering potential harm and limiting the attacker’s capacity to exploit vulnerabilities.
- RASP integrates directly into the application or runtime environment, without the need for additional security infrastructure or code changes. This streamlines the installation process and decreases the administrative burden of managing external security components. The seamless integration of Runtime programme Self-Protection (RASP) security into the programme or its runtime environment is a key benefit. Unlike typical security measures that rely on external systems or components, RASP becomes an essential element of the programme, boosting its security without needing substantial changes or new infrastructure.
- RASP solutions give precise insights into application behaviour and security events during runtime, resulting in improved visibility and monitoring. This insight enables security teams to monitor and analyse the security posture of the application, detect attack trends, and respond to incidents efficiently. Another key advantage of RASP security is its ability to give accurate insights into application behaviour. RASP solutions have a thorough grasp of the programme’s runtime environment, which allows them to collect precise information on how the application runs, interacts with users, and processes data.
- RASP may create extensive logs and reports that give granular insights into the application’s actions by monitoring its behaviour in real time. These insights include data on the functions and APIs used, data flows, user interactions, and system-level interactions.
- RASP can assist organisations in meeting legal obligations and industry standards related to data protection and application security by actively safeguarding applications against security threats. It adds another line of defence and indicates proactive security measures to auditors and compliance officers. RASP aids in the protection of sensitive data processed by apps. RASP can prevent data breaches, unauthorised access, and data leaks by monitoring the application’s behaviour and recognising possible security issues. This helps to ensure that data protection rules such as the General Data Protection Regulation (GDPR), the California Consumer Privacy Act (CCPA), and other regional data protection legislation are followed. Many sectors have their own set of rules and guidelines for securing apps and protecting client data. RASP can help organisations meet these industry-specific standards.
CONCLUSION
Finally, runtime application self-protection (RASP) security provides several key advantages for application protection. RASP delivers real-time threat detection and response, precise vulnerability identification, and protection against zero-day attacks by embedding security controls directly into the programme or its runtime environment. It lowers false positives, simplifies security integration, and improves visibility and monitoring. Furthermore, RASP provides instantaneous application-level defence, which improves compliance and regulatory adherence. Overall, RASP security enables organisations to defend their applications proactively, increase their security posture, and effectively reduce security risks in today’s changing threat landscape.